Progress Updates on Sunderland’s Factory Site Redevelopment Showcase Economic Potential
As UK Land Estates embarks on the final phase of redevelopment at the former factory site in Sunderland, the initiative stands poised to unlock significant economic opportunities for the region. This transformative project is designed not only to rejuvenate a historically industrial area but also to attract a modern mix of businesses, enhancing local employment prospects. Key features of the redevelopment include:
- Innovative Industrial Spaces: Modern units tailored to meet the demands of diverse sectors.
- Green Areas: Incorporating eco-pleasant designs and public spaces for community engagement.
- Improved Infrastructure: Upgraded transport links to facilitate accessibility and encourage investment.
The sustained focus on creating a vibrant hub aligns with Sunderland’s vision for sustainable growth and economic resilience. According to the latest reports, the site’s redevelopment aims to foster collaboration between businesses and educational institutions, driving innovation and skills advancement in the area.A recent analysis highlights the anticipated economic impact, illustrating projected job creation and increased footfall:
| Metric | Projected Outcome |
|---|---|
| New Jobs Created | 300+ |
| Businesses Expected | 50+ |
| Investment Attracted | £20 million |
